L’ambiente urbano in Italia si trova ogni giorno a confrontarsi con sfide legate alla sicurezza, alla qualità della vita e alla tutela dell’ambiente. Tra il traffico intenso, i segnali visivi e i suoni che riempiono le nostre città, si cela un mondo complesso fatto di percezioni sensoriali, cultura e innovazione. Questo articolo esplora il ruolo del verde e dei segnali acustici nelle città italiane, analizzando come la scienza e l’intrattenimento contribuiscano a migliorare la convivenza urbana.

1. Introduzione: il rapporto tra ambiente urbano, traffico e percezione sonora in Italia

Le città italiane, dai centri storici di Firenze e Venezia alle metropoli come Milano e Roma, sono ambienti vibranti e complessi. La percezione dell’ambiente urbano non si limita alla vista, ma coinvolge anche il suono, un elemento fondamentale che influenza il nostro stato d’animo e il comportamento. La crescita del traffico e l’intensificarsi dei rumori urbani hanno portato a un’attenzione crescente verso come questi stimoli sensoriali vengono percepiti e gestiti, sia dal punto di vista scientifico che culturale.

2. Il verde del traffico: significato e impatto sulla sicurezza e sull’ambiente

a. La simbologia del verde nei semafori e nelle aree pedonali italiane

Il colore verde rappresenta da sempre un simbolo di sicurezza e di “vai” nelle città italiane. Nei semafori, il verde indica che è sicuro attraversare o proseguire, mentre nelle aree pedonali e nelle zone verdi urbane, questo colore richiama la natura e il rispetto per l’ambiente. La scelta di utilizzare il verde come segnale di permesso contribuisce a ridurre l’ansia e a favorire un flusso più fluido di traffico e pedoni.

b. Effetti delle aree verdi sulla riduzione dello stress e miglioramento della qualità della vita urbana

Numerosi studi condotti in Italia dimostrano che le aree verdi, come parchi e giardini pubblici, riducono i livelli di stress tra cittadini e lavoratori. La presenza di alberi e spazi naturali nelle città favorisce il benessere psicofisico, contribuendo anche a filtrare i rumori e migliorare la qualità dell’aria. In città come Torino e Bologna, progetti di riqualificazione urbana hanno integrato il verde per creare ambienti più salubri e vivibili.

c. La percezione dei colori e il loro ruolo nel comportamento dei guidatori e pedoni

Il colore verde, insieme ad altri segnali visivi, influenza il comportamento di chi si trova in strada. La percezione del colore e la sua associazione con la sicurezza aiutano a regolare i flussi di traffico e a prevenire incidenti. In Italia, l’uso coerente di simboli e colori nelle segnaletiche stradali si dimostra efficace nel mantenere l’ordine e nel favorire comportamenti responsabili.

3. I suoni forti nelle città italiane: tra realtà e percezione

a. Il rumore del traffico: cause principali e effetti sulla salute pubblica

Il rumore del traffico rappresenta una delle principali fonti di inquinamento acustico nelle città italiane. Le cause sono molteplici: veicoli in movimento, clacson, lavori in corso e infrastrutture rumorose. Secondo l’Organizzazione Mondiale della Sanità, l’esposizione prolungata a livelli elevati di rumore può provocare problemi di salute come stress, insonnia, perdita dell’udito e patologie cardiovascolari. In città come Napoli e Milano, sono stati adottati piani di mitigazione acustica per limitare l’impatto sulla popolazione.

c. Tecnologie di riduzione del rumore e il loro impatto sulla qualità acustica urbana in Italia

Per contrastare l’inquinamento acustico, sono state sviluppate tecnologie innovative come barriere fonoassorbenti, rivestimenti acustici e veicoli elettrici più silenziosi. In molte città italiane, queste soluzioni stanno migliorando la qualità dell’ambiente urbano, contribuendo a creare spazi più tranquilli, soprattutto nelle zone residenziali e vicino ai luoghi sensibili come scuole e ospedali.

The Nature of Entropy and Boundaries in Physical Systems

Entropy, at its core, measures disorder and the inevitable loss of usable information in a system. In thermodynamics, it quantifies how energy disperses, driving processes toward equilibrium and irreversibility. Yet beyond mere disorder, entropy defines the **limits of predictability**: as entropy increases, so does uncertainty—information fades, systems become less controllable, and precise inference grows impossible. Nature’s boundaries—quantum, relativistic, and thermodynamic—therefore act as invisible walls, fixing the reach of scientific proof itself.

Gödel’s Incompleteness and the Limits of Formal Proof

Mathematics, often seen as the pinnacle of logical certainty, faces its own frontier. Gödel’s First Incompleteness Theorem reveals that any consistent formal system capable of expressing basic arithmetic contains true statements that cannot be proven within the system. This exposes an inescapable truth: no system—formal or empirical—can fully capture all truths from within itself. For science, this resonates beyond logic: empirical data, however comprehensive, may never prove every underlying law, especially when systems evolve or exhibit emergent behaviors.

  • Gödel’s Theorem: No consistent formal system can prove all truths about arithmetic.
  • Implications: Mathematics is inherently incomplete; truth outruns proof.
  • Analogous to physical limits: even perfect observational data cannot resolve every scientific question.

This incompleteness mirrors the empirical boundaries set by physics. Just as Planck-scale physics limits measurement, Gödel’s result shows that logical systems—whether mathematical or scientific—hit unprovable truths at their limits.
